How Fast Does Gabapentin Work?
Gabapentin Onset and Absorption Rate
Gabapentin, an antiepileptic and neuropathic pain medication, is absorbed slowly after oral administration. Maximum plasma concentrations are typically reached within 3 to 4 hours post-ingestion2. This slow absorption rate is due to gabapentin's saturable absorption process, which is nonlinear and makes its pharmacokinetics less predictable compared to other drugs like pregabalin2.
Rapid vs. Slow Initiation of Gabapentin
Studies have shown that gabapentin can be initiated rapidly or slowly without significant differences in tolerability. For instance, starting gabapentin therapy at an initial therapeutic dosage of 900 mg/day is well tolerated and as safe as initiating with a titration schedule over three days1. The rapid initiation method, however, may result in a higher incidence of dizziness compared to the slow titration method1.
Pharmacokinetic Properties
Gabapentin's pharmacokinetic properties are crucial for understanding its onset of action. The drug is not protein-bound and has a high volume of distribution, indicating greater concentration in tissues than in plasma7. It is excreted unchanged in urine, and its elimination half-life ranges from approximately 5 to 9 hours, necessitating three divided doses per day to maintain steady-state levels7.
Clinical Efficacy and Onset in Seizure Control
Gabapentin has demonstrated efficacy in controlling seizures relatively quickly. In an 8-day study, gabapentin was well tolerated and showed significant anticonvulsant activity when administered as monotherapy in patients with refractory partial seizures4. The rapid initiation of a full dose within 24 hours did not lead to adverse events severe enough to cause study withdrawal, indicating a quick onset of therapeutic effects4.
Pain Relief in Neuropathic Conditions
For chronic neuropathic pain, gabapentin at doses of 1800 mg to 3600 mg daily can provide significant pain relief. Studies indicate that around 3 to 4 out of 10 participants achieve substantial pain relief within a few weeks of starting the medication5. This suggests that while gabapentin may take a few weeks to reach its full analgesic potential, some patients may experience noticeable pain relief sooner.
Conclusion
Gabapentin generally reaches its maximum plasma concentration within 3 to 4 hours after oral administration. Rapid initiation at a therapeutic dose is well tolerated and can lead to quick therapeutic effects, particularly in seizure control. For neuropathic pain, while full analgesic effects may take a few weeks, some patients may experience relief sooner. Overall, gabapentin's onset of action is relatively quick, making it a viable option for both seizure control and neuropathic pain management.
